NEET PG 2025 City Intimation Slip Released Today by NBEMS at nbe.edu.in

NBEMS has released the NEET PG 2025 city intimation slip today, June 2, on nbe.edu.in for registered candidates.

The National Board of Examinations in Medical Sciences (NBEMS) has announced that it will release the NEET PG 2025 city intimation slip today, June 2, 2025. Registered candidates can access and download their exam city and centre details from the official website nbe.edu.in by logging in with their user ID and password.

The city intimation slip provides details regarding the examination city and the allotted centre. It does not serve as the admit card for the examination. NBEMS will issue the official NEET PG 2025 admit card separately on June 11, 2025.

As per the official schedule, NBEMS will conduct the NEET PG 2025 examination on June 15, 2025. Candidates must carry a printed copy of their admit card to the examination centre on the day of the test.

Steps to Download NEET PG 2025 City Intimation Slip:

  1. Visit the official NBEMS website – nbe.edu.in.
  2. Select the ‘NEET PG’ examination tab.
  3. Click on the link titled ‘NEET PG City Intimation Slip 2025’ on the homepage.
  4. Log in using your user ID and password.
  5. View, download, and save the city allotment slip for future reference.

Candidates are advised to verify all details mentioned in the city intimation slip and stay updated through the official website for further announcements regarding the admit card and examination guidelines.
